Overview

This circular hilly walk includes some of the outstanding features of the northern half of the estate including Aldbury Nowers, Pitstone Hill, Incombe Hole and Ivinghoe Beacon. Please bring refreshments for 2 stops.

Several steep ascents that can be slippery after rain. Expect some mud particularly along the section shared with the Ridgeway Trail.
